Handover: string extraction script (Lumora)

Taking over from me is Dario; this note is for the release cut. The extractor walks `src/` and emits the catalog for Tessel, our translation vendor portal. Run it before tagging, not after — ordering matters for the diff. Plurals in the checkout module still need manual review. It reads its endpoint and batching settings from the block below.

config for kahif-tafog:
[lamdor]
port = 5432
team = holdor
host = lamdor.ordinsys.example
region = north-1
access_code = ac_98de10
timeout_ms = 1500

**FAQ: How does pagination work in the Quillgate API?**

All list endpoints return a `next_cursor` field; pass it back as the `cursor` parameter to fetch the following page. Page size caps at 200. Cursors expire after one hour. Plugin authors testing against the sandbox must first unlock the sandbox credentials bundle, which opens with the recovery passphrase shown below.

unlock words, bafog-fawip: ulaax-istix-julok-fraax-queniel-fenok-tamdor-ulador-zorius

Subject: DR drill results — Harrowfield telemetry gateway. Team, Thursday's disaster-recovery drill for the Ploughline farm-equipment telemetry gateway went cleanly: we failed over from the Dunmere site to the Coldbrook standby in eleven minutes, and tractor telemetry resumed with no data loss. For future maintainers: the failover script requires unsealing the Ploughline credentials vault at the standby site. For the next drill, unseal it using the recovery passphrase noted below.

recovery phrase for bawef-kagag: druath-aldix-brieth-weniel-sorox